Vehicle Certificate of Title

Find out what you need to obtain a duplicate, change information, or check the status of a vehicle's Certificate of Title.

A Certificate of Title for a motor vehicle is a legal document issued by a state to certify the vehicle's ownership. The Massachusetts title law requires that all motor vehicles and trailers be titled within 10 days of purchase. Passenger vehicles with a model year of 1980 and older, purchased before November 26, 1990 are exempt from titling. Trailers that are 3,000 pounds or less are also exempt and do not need a title.
